According to the ancient Japanese system of time measurement,the eighth hour, yatsudoki, corresponded to our 2 after midnight. Each Japanese hour was equal to two European hours,so there were only six hours instead of twelve: these six hours were counted backwards, i.e. 9, 8, 7, 6, 5, 4 … So the ninth hour corresponded to […]
